Liriodendron tulipifera, tulip tree, yellow poplar or tulip poplar tree, has beautiful yellow tulip-like blooms and wood fit for furniture and construction. Tulip trees can grow up to 3 feet in a year, according to the North Carolina Cooperative Extension Service. Does this Spark an idea?

  1. Statistics

    • Everything about the tulip tree is large. Tulip tree leaves may grow up to 8 inches long, according to the North Carolina Cooperative Extension, and Ohio State University reports that blooms may grow up to 2 to 3 inches long.

    Features

    • Tulip trees commonly grow between 60 to 100 feet tall, but can reach up to 150 feet tall according to the United States National Arboretum. To balance their massive height, the trees grow between 35 to 50 feet wide.

    Tips

    • Because of their large size and fast growth rate, tulip trees make good shade trees for homeowners, according to the "The Homeowner's Complete Tree & Shrub Handbook."

    Considerations

    • The North Carolina Cooperative Extension Service suggests planting tulip trees where they have ample room to grow, preferably away from living areas and driveways, which might get damaged from the "honeydew" secretions of aphids on the trees.
